Our Phoenix Community Development Services Outreach team were hard at work throughout the past month of April. Together, our Outreach department located permanent stable housing for 13 households, for a total of 32 individuals who had been experiencing homelessness. April is National Community Development Month! Here is a progress pic of before, after demolition, and current construction of Madison III. Madison III will house the largest growing homeless demographic in our area, which is 18-24 year olds. Our Story

Phoenix Community Development Services grew from an idea that was born in 1981 – an agency that would feed hungry people and get them information and referrals to enable them to improve their lives. Initially supported by the American Board of Catholic Missions, the early effort absorbed and managed the food pantry based at St. Patrick Catholic Church and helped establish the Peoria Anti-Hunger Coalition.

Incorporated as the South Side Office of Concern in March 1985, the agency received funding from the Heart of Illinois United Way in 1986. That funding established payeeship services for people with disabilities. Growth continued and funding for mental health services began from the Illinois Department of Human Services.

In 1990, the agency offered its first permanent supportive housing. An employment program began in 1996 to compliment the growing agency’s identified gaps in its services.

By 1999, talks were taking place about a future residential site for homeless or formerly homeless persons with a disability.

Services grew and talking turned to planning as New Hope Apartments began its road to construction and occupancy. The South Side Office of Concern moved into New Hope Apartments in April 2008.

When the YWCA Peoria was forced to close its doors in 2012, SSOC was asked to step in and take over the organization’s housing programs. In 2013, SSOC acquired a new office building to accommodate a growing staff and expanded program offerings. In 2014 Veterans Haven, an adult living center for homeless vets with a mental illness, opened. In 2016 an expansion to SSOC’s Glendale Commons permanent supportive housing increased residential units at the site from 12 to 28 and provided the area’s first housing specifically designated to serve homeless couples. In 2016, the agency also launched the first outreach program targeting the area’s homeless population. In November 2018, SSOC completed construction on Madison Avenue Apartments which provide 10 additional units of housing for homeless households in our community.

In 2019, the agency rebranded and became Phoenix Community Development Services. With 159 of housing, Phoenix Community Development Services is now the largest agency dedicated to ending homelessness in central Illinois.
